+ @staticmethod
+ def linux_add_bridge(node, br_name, if_1, if_2):
+ """Bridge two interfaces on linux node.
+
+ :param node: Node to add bridge on.
+ :param br_name: Bridge name.
+ :param if_1: First interface to be added to the bridge.
+ :param if_2: Second interface to be added to the bridge.
+ :type node: dict
+ :type br_name: str
+ :type if_1: str
+ :type if_2: str
+
+ """
+ cmd = 'brctl addbr {0}'.format(br_name)
+ exec_cmd_no_error(node, cmd, sudo=True)
+ cmd = 'brctl addif {0} {1}'.format(br_name, if_1)
+ exec_cmd_no_error(node, cmd, sudo=True)
+ cmd = 'brctl addif {0} {1}'.format(br_name, if_2)
+ exec_cmd_no_error(node, cmd, sudo=True)

+ @staticmethod
+ def setup_network_namespace(node, namespace_name, interface_name,
+ ip_address, prefix):
+ """Setup namespace on given node and attach interface and IP to
+ this namespace. Applicable also on TG node.
+
+ :param node: Node to set namespace on.
+ :param namespace_name: Namespace name.
+ :param interface_name: Interface name.
+ :param ip_address: IP address of namespace's interface.
+ :param prefix: IP address prefix length.
+ :type node: dict
+ :type namespace_name: str
+ :type vhost_if: str
+ :type ip_address: str
+ :type prefix: int
+
+ """
+ cmd = ('ip netns add {0}'.format(namespace_name))
+ exec_cmd_no_error(node, cmd, sudo=True)
+
+ cmd = ('ip link set dev {0} up netns {1}'.format(interface_name,
+ namespace_name))
+ exec_cmd_no_error(node, cmd, sudo=True)
+
+ cmd = ('ip netns exec {0} ip addr add {1}/{2} dev {3}'.format(
+ namespace_name, ip_address, prefix, interface_name))
+ exec_cmd_no_error(node, cmd, sudo=True)

+ @staticmethod
+ def linux_del_bridge(node, br_name):
+ """Delete bridge from linux node.
+
+ :param node: Node to delete bridge from.
+ :param br_name: Bridge name.
+ ..note:: The network interface corresponding to the bridge must be
+ down before it can be deleted!
+ """
+ cmd = 'brctl delbr {0}'.format(br_name)
+ exec_cmd_no_error(node, cmd, sudo=True)
